The Houston Astros (39-34) will look to snap a five-game losing streak when they host the New York Mets (34-38) in the second game of a three-game series at Minute Maid Park on Tuesday, June 20.
Mets vs Astros Game Info
- Date: Tuesday, June 20, 2023
- Time: 8:10 p.m. ET
- Venue: Minute Maid Park -- Houston, Texas
- Coverage: SportsNet New York, AT&T Sports Net Southwest
The Mets proved on Monday that their bats made the trip to Houston as they racked up 11 runs on 14 hits. Starting pitcher Max Scherzer had one of his best outings of the year as well, allowing only 1 earned run and tallying 8 strikeouts in 8.0 innings. It was an unexpected start to an enticing series.

Mets vs Astros Prediction & Pick
Baseball fans are in for a treat on Tuesday night as Justin Verlander and Framber Valdez take the mound. Verlander is back in Houston for the first time since he left the Astros in free agency and has allowed less than 2 earned runs in two of his last three starts. The veteran is starting to find a groove.
Meanwhile, Valdez ranks second in all of baseball with an impressive 2.27 ERA and ranks sixth with a 1.03 WHIP. Keep in mind Mets players on the current roster have tallied a total of 45 at-bats against Valdez and have only hit a single home run. The 29-year-old has fooled New York in past showings.
I like that trend to continue as Valdez has allowed less than 3 earned runs in six of his last eight starts. The Astros record during that span is 6-2. He is considered their ace for a reason and will prove it at Minute Maid Park. The Mets had lost eight straight games in Houston prior to Monday's win, anyways.
Final Score Prediction: Mets: 3 | Astros: 5
Mets vs Astros Best Bet
To make Valdez's recent dominance even more stunning, it's worth noting that the opposing team has finished the game with less than 4 runs in nine of his 14 starts on the season. That also speaks to the dominance of Houston bullpen, which ranks fourth in all of baseball with a 3.46 ERA. The Astros have posted a 3.49 ERA at home overall and have the pitching depth to frustrate the Mets on Tuesday.
